Abs lock out. Gear shift stuck in park
We purchased a 99 300 for our son. Great shape and ran great. Was having a problem with the power antenna we dug into it and in the process a wire sparked. Everything was fine before this happened. Now the ABS light is on and the gear shift will not shift out of park unless you push the override button. I've gone through the fuses and the radio was blown. Replaced and that's fine but can't figure out why it's locked out.

With fuses checked out ok, and the sending unit checked out ok, the next step would be to trace the presence of voltage ... I would work my way back from the relay [circuits are much easier working backwards]. You will need a circuit diagram and lot of patience. If there is a fuseable link in the path it might be blown.
